Quick heads-up on Pinwheel UI versioning: we cut a minor release every sprint, and anything touching component props needs a changeset file in the PR. No changeset, no merge — the bot will nag you. Majors are rare and go through the design council first. The full policy, with examples of what counts as breaking, lives on the internal page below.

wiki page, bahip-yahip: https://grafana.qirvanlabs.corp/browse/display/projects/cc3a1b9dbfc9

[ ] Verify the image cache leak fix in Quillview 4.2. The decoded-bitmap pool previously held strong references past eviction, growing roughly 8 MB per hour under scroll-heavy use. Reviewer: confirm the pool now uses weak references, that eviction fires on memory pressure callbacks, and that the heap profile from the soak test shows a flat baseline after two hours. Attach the profile to the review. The fix is present only in builds carrying the token below.

trace token, yahof-yadup: htk21_3e52fc440779ed8614351

Ticket #2907 — Signature check fails on report builder export

Support: customers exporting from the Tallyvane report builder see a signature verification error after the sorting-stability patch. The patch changed row ordering in grouped exports, which altered the serialized payload, so exports signed before the patch now fail verification against cached manifests. Advise customers to regenerate reports; old exports cannot be re-verified. Fresh exports are signed with the key below.

signing key of fadug-haweg = bky19_x2JJNa4RuE34mQa9TgK

### Fan-out Backpressure 101 (for the weekly sync)

Quick primer before Wednesday: the Murmurate notification service fans out to push, email, and in-app channels. When a downstream channel slows down, the backpressure controller sheds low-priority messages rather than queueing forever — that's intentional, don't "fix" it. If the controller wedges completely, you can reset it from the Murmurate ops shell, which asks for the team recovery passphrase on startup. That passphrase is listed right below.

unlock words, bawef-kahap: sorax-sorir-quenys-aldok

// MAX_DETOUR_KM caps how far the Cartwheel dispatcher will send a
// driver off-route to grab a nearby job. We landed on this value
// after the Bramford pilot — higher numbers looked great on paper
// but tanked on-time rates. Tweak carefully and rerun the sim.
// Validated under the build token below.

build token for fawef-tawip: htk14_e61e571215dd6c